网站封装app工具安卓版

封装APP工具是一种将网页应用程序转化为原生应用程序的技术。通过封装APP工具,开发人员可以将现有的网页应用快速转化为安装在手机上的应用,使用户可以更方便地访问和使用。

封装APP工具的原理是通过将网页应用包装在一个原生应用的外壳中。这个外壳是由原生应用的框架和功能构成,可以提供访问硬件设备(比如摄像头、传感器等)以及其他原生应用的能力。用户通过下载和安装封装的APP,就可以像使用原生应用一样使用网页应用。

下面介绍一种常用的封装APP工具:WebView。

WebView是Android系统提供的一个控件,可以将网页加载显示在应用内部。开发人员可以使用WebView来实现封装APP的功能。

首先,开发人员需要创建一个Android项目,并在布局文件中添加一个WebView控件。然后,在代码中通过以下步骤实现封装APP的功能:

1. 实例化WebView对象:在Java代码中,通过`WebView webView = new WebView(this);`来实例化一个WebView对象。

2. 设置WebView的相关属性:可以通过调用WebView的一系列方法来设置WebView的相关属性,比如设置可缩放、开启JavaScript等功能。

3. 加载网页:通过`webView.loadUrl("http://www.example.com");`来加载指定的网页。

4. 处理WebView的事件:开发人员可以重写WebView的相应方法来处理用户的交互事件,比如点击链接时的跳转。

5. 设置WebView的展示方式:可以通过将WebView添加到布局容器中,来展示WebView加载的网页。比如,可以使用`setContentView(webView);`将WebView展示在整个应用的界面上。

通过以上步骤,开发人员就可以实现一个简单的网页封装APP了。当然,这只是封装APP的基本功能,开发人员还可以根据需求进行更复杂的操作,比如与原生应用进行交互、添加推送功能等等。

封装APP工具可以大大简化开发人员的工作,减少重复的开发工作量。它为网页应用提供了更广阔的使用场景,使用户可以更方便地访问和使用网页应用。同时,它也提供了一个更好的用户体验,让用户感觉自己在使用一个原生应用。

总结起来,封装APP工具是一种将网页应用转化为原生应用的技术,通过使用WebView控件和相关的操作来实现。它可以简化开发人员的工作,提供更好的用户体验,为网页应用的推广和使用带来便利。


相关知识:
苹果免签封装工具
苹果免签封装工具是一类用于将iOS应用免签名打包的工具。在正常情况下,苹果要求开发者必须使用有效的开发者账号和签名证书,才能将应用安装到真机上进行测试或发布到App Store上。然而,一些开发者或用户在一些特殊的情况下,可能需要绕过这些限制,直接将应用安
2023-08-07
封装apk工具
封装APK工具是一种用于将Android应用程序打包为APK文件的工具。APK(Android Package)文件是Android应用程序的安装包,包含应用程序的所有资源和代码。在封装APK的过程中,主要包括以下几个步骤:1.编译和打包源代码:首先,封装
2023-08-07
apk封装工具
APK封装工具是一种用于将Android应用程序打包为APK文件的工具。APK文件是Android平台上的安装包文件,其中包含了应用程序的代码、资源文件和配置信息。APK封装工具的原理主要包括以下几个步骤:1. 编译源代码:首先,APK封装工具会将应用程序
2023-08-07
app打包工具送源码封装平台
APP打包工具是一种用于将应用程序源代码编译、封装为可在移动设备上运行的可执行文件的工具。这种工具的出现极大地简化了移动应用的开发过程,使开发者能够更快速、高效地部署应用程序。在现代移动应用开发中,经常会遇到需要将应用程序打包成安装包的情况。这时候,APP
2023-08-07
安卓视频封装字幕工具
安卓视频封装字幕工具是一种可以将字幕文件与视频文件进行合并的工具,使得观众在观看视频时可以同时显示相应的字幕内容。在这篇文章中,我将为大家介绍安卓视频封装字幕工具的原理和使用方法。在安卓系统中,视频文件通常采用MP4格式进行存储,而字幕文件则可以是常见的字
2023-08-07
苹果app封装工具
苹果的App封装工具是一种能够将网页或者基于Web的应用程序封装成iOS App的工具。这种方法可以帮助开发人员更快速地将现有的Web应用扩展到移动设备上,同时还可以提供更好的用户体验和访问权限控制。苹果的App封装工具主要分为两种类型:Hybrid Ap
2023-08-07